1. Understanding the Dental Filling Procedure

  Before undergoing a dental filling, it鈥檚 essential to fully understand the procedure. This knowledge empowers patients to engage with their dentists effectively. A dental filling generally involves the removal of decayed tooth material, followed by the cleaning of the affected area. The dentist then fills this cavity with the chosen material, restoring the tooths function and structure.

  Patients should be aware that the type of filling material used can vary, including options such as amalgam, composite resins, or porcelain. Each material comes with its benefits and drawbacks in terms of durability, aesthetics, and cost, which makes it imperative to discuss preferences with your dentist.

  Understanding the procedure also includes recognizing potential risks. Though dental fillings are typically safe, complications such as sensitivity, infection, or allergic reactions to materials can occur. Knowing these risks helps in evaluating the necessity of the procedure and in preparing for any post-treatment care needed.

  

2. Discussing Material Choices with Your Dentist

  One of the most critical precautions before getting a dental filling is discussing material choices with your dentist. Each filling material has various properties that can affect longevity, appearance, and cost. For example, amalgam fillings are known for their strength and durability, making them suitable for back teeth, while composite fillings offer a natural appearance but may be less durable than amalgam.

  Patients should also express any allergies they may have. Some individuals might have sensitivities to specific materials, which can lead to complications post-procedure. Open communication about your medical history is crucial in selecting the right filling material.

  Additionally, considering the positioning of the fillings in the mouth can influence material selection. Front teeth often benefit from the aesthetic appeal of composite materials, while back teeth may require the durability of metal fillings. Discussing these aspects with your dentist ensures that the selected material aligns with your functional and aesthetic preferences.

  

3. Preparing for Post-Procedure Care

  Proper preparation for post-procedure care can significantly affect the success of dental fillings. After the procedure, patients may experience some discomfort or sensitivity in the treated tooth. Its essential to have over-the-counter pain relief medication available as recommended by your dentist.

  Dietary considerations are also vital in the recovery phase. For at least 24 hours post-procedure, sticking to soft foods and avoiding extremely hot or cold items can help minimize discomfort and stress on the newly filled tooth. This time is crucial for your filling to set effectively.

  Follow-up care is another important aspect of post-procedure prep. Scheduling a follow-up appointment allows your dentist to check the filling and address any concerns you might have. Consistent dental check-ups will also help monitor the condition of the filling, ensuring long-term oral health.

  

4. Assessing Costs Versus Benefits

  Considering the financial aspect of dental fillings is crucial before undergoing the procedure. The cost can vary significantly based on material choices and the extent of the decay being treated. Understanding your insurance coverage can help mitigate costs but may not cover certain materials or procedures.

  Weighing the benefits of the procedure against its costs is essential. Dental fillings can prevent more extensive and costly treatments, such as root canals or extractions, down the line. This preventative approach often makes dental fillings a financially sensible option in maintaining oral health.

  Additionally, the long-term impact on your dental health should be considered. Filling a cavity promptly can maintain the integrity of the tooth, thus providing better overall oral health, which is an invaluable benefit that extends beyond immediate costs.
